#535f52 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#535f52 is composed of 32.5% red, 37.3%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.7% yellow and 62.7%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 7.3% and a lightness of 34.7%. #535f52 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6bea4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

● #535f52 color description : Very dark grayish lime green.
The hexadecimal color #535f52 has RGB values of R:83, G:95,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 5463890.
